I Have Never Met An Audience That Did Not Want The Speaker To Succeed.pp1. Prepare! Prepare! Prepare! Preparation Helps Reduce Your Jitters. Please Do Not Read Your Speech. Instead, Use Some Notes On 3x5 Index Cards. Be Confident That You Know Your Material. Because You Do!pp2. Memorize Only The Opening And Closing Of Your Speech. If You Try To Memorize Your Entire Speech You Will Be Too Focused On Yourself And Fearful That You May Forget Something. Just Continue The Conversation, Make Your Points And Use Illustrationsstories To Highlight Your Information.pp3. Remember To Breathe From Your Stomach Before You Begin . . . And Keep Breathing. PpDeep Breaths Will Keep Your Vocal Chords Relaxed And Keep You From Trembling. Then No One Will Know You Are Nervous.pp4.. Deliver Your Speech As You Would Engage In A Conversation With Someone. Make Eye Contact With Different Members Of The Audience. When You Land On One Persons Eyes, Everyone In The Audience Will Feel As If You Are Speaking To Them Also. This Is Called CONNECTION. Pp5.. Present Your Content With Lots Of Examples And Personal Stories, Mixed With Humor And Someppinteractive Exercises For Your Audience. Get Them Involved. This Will Heighten Their Interest And Retention Of Your Message. Relax And Have Some Fun. Your Audience Will Too!pp6. Here Is An Old Adage To Follow: Tell Em. What Youre Gonna Tell Em.(Opening) Tell Em. (Body Of Speech) Tell Em What You Told Them. (Closing)pp7. Stop On Time, No Matter What. Dont Deliver Everything You Know On Your Topic Just Highlight 3 To 5 Points In Yourspeech. Save Time At The End For Audience Questions.
